Job description

We are recruiting an Estate Cleaner to join our team on a permanent basis. Within this role, you will carry out a variety of cleaning tasks such as mopping, vacuuming, dusting, litter picking, rubbish/fly tip removal, using handheld and power machinery.

Responsibilities

  • Clean and maintain the cleanliness of all areas identified by management, internal and external, including common spaces within our properties, landscaped areas such as gardens and play areas, stairwells, fire escapes, landings, toilets, kitchens, lifts, community rooms etc.
  • Use hand and power operated cleaning equipment such as vacuums, buffers, mops and brushes.
  • Carry out appropriate caretaking duties such as unblocking rubbish chutes, checking fire safety equipment is up to date, rotation of bins and reporting of faults.
  • Working outside clearing rubbish and fly tipping.
  • Ensure Health and Safety standards are upheld by inspecting all areas and reporting any repairs or issues identified.
  • Carry out risk assessments prior to commencement of tasks and report on any hazards identified.
  • Other duties when required may include delivering mail shots to properties and painting common areas.
  • You will be required to work weekends and evenings on a rota basis for bin work and emergencies.
  • You will be required to work in any area or district where Incommunities customers live.

Requirements

  • Experience in a physical manual role such as cleaning, caretaking or refuse collection.
  • Previously used a range of hand tools and/or power operated equipment.
  • Basic IT skills and have previously used Microsoft Word and Outlook.
  • A flexible and positive approach to work.
  • Basic knowledge of COSHH and Health and Safety Legislation.
  • Physical strength and fitness is essential as a great deal of physical effort is required. Some of the duties include lifting and moving heavy and bulky items
  • Self motivation and the ability to be a team player but also work alone.
  • Hold a full manual UK driving license as you will be required to drive the van
  • Right to Work in the UK - Visa sponsorship is not available

A basic DBS (Disclosure and Barring Service) check will be required for the successful candidate as part of the pre-employment process - Criminal Conviction Checks
